Regional variations in the uptake of telehealth services are evident across France, with urban areas demonstrating higher adoption rates compared to rural regions. Urban centers benefit from better internet connectivity, facilitating easier access to telehealth platforms. However, the rural demographic is gradually catching up, thanks to initiatives aimed at improving digital access. The integration of telehealth solutions is expected to play a crucial role in enhancing healthcare delivery in these underserved areas, bridging the gap between patients and healthcare providers. In addition, the increasing focus on mental health services is likely to bolster demand in regions where traditional access to mental health care is limited.

According to estimates, approximately 30% of the French population has utilized telehealth services at least once in the past year, reflecting a significant shift in consumer behavior. Notably, the adoption rate among those aged 18-34 is around 45%, demonstrating a strong preference for digital solutions among younger demographics. This trend correlates with a 50% increase in teleconsultations during the pandemic, illustrating how urgent healthcare needs can drive rapid market adaptation. The French government’s initiatives to subsidize telehealth consultations have also played a key role, with a reported 70% of consultations being reimbursed. As a result, a direct correlation can be observed between governmental support and increased consumer adoption, reinforcing the importance of policy in shaping market dynamics.

AI Impact Analysis

Artificial intelligence is significantly influencing the demand for telehealth services in France. By streamlining administrative processes and enhancing patient interactions, AI technologies are making telehealth solutions more appealing to both patients and healthcare providers. For instance, AI-powered chatbots can assist with patient inquiries, improving overall engagement. Additionally, predictive analytics can identify at-risk populations, allowing for timely interventions. As AI continues to evolve, its integration into telehealth services will likely expand, creating more personalized and efficient healthcare experiences for patients.
